WebGuidelines for LSV (Low Speed Vehicle) Has four wheels. Can reach a speed of more than 20 miles per hour (mph) but not more than 25 mph on a paved level surface. Has a 17-digit conforming vehicle identification number (VIN) Has a gross vehicle weight rating (GVWR) of less than 3,000 pounds. Must be certified to meet Federal Motor Vehicle Safety ... WebA golf cart may only operate on a secondary highway or street for which the posted speed limit is 25 MPH or less. They may, however, cross an intersection, with a stop light present, where the speed limit is ABOVE 35 MPH. The driver of the golf cart must be at least 16 years of age and hold a valid driver’s license.

If you want to ensure safety for every … WebThe standard requires low-speed vehicles to be equipped with headlamps, stop lamps, turn signal lamps, taillamps, reflex reflectors, parking brakes, rearview mirrors, windshields, seat belts, and vehicle identification numbers. Brake slowly, especially on downhill slopes. Avoid sharp turns. Wear seat belts when available. Limit passengers to adults and children six years of age and older. Drivers should be at least 16 years old.
